ALEXANDRIA, Va., Nov. 18 -- United States Patent no. 12,472,293, issued on Nov. 18, was assigned to FRESENIUS MEDICAL CARE HOLDINGS INC. (Waltham, Mass.).
"Predicting ultrafiltration volume in peritoneal dialysis patients" was invented by Fansan Zhu (Flushing, N.Y.), Peter Kotanko (New York), Laura Rosales (Flushing, N.Y.) and Jun Yi (New York).
